RFID Key Establishment Against Active Adversaries
Julien Bringer, Herv\'e Chabanne, G\'erard Cohen, Bruno Kindarji

Abstract
We present a method to strengthen a very low cost solution for key agreement with a RFID device. Starting from a work which exploits the inherent noise on the communication link to establish a key by public discussion, we show how to protect this agreement against active adversaries. For that purpose, we unravel integrity -codes suggested by Cagalj et al. No preliminary key distribution is required.
